Roll And Go Opens, Selling $1 Slices

About a month ago, signage went up on a location of Roll And Go on Broadway (at Franklin) advertising $1 slices and an odd assortment of other food options. Well, according to lunch’er Geaufrite in the forums it looks like it’s finally open and we can all get our grubby hands on cheap-ass pizza. Since that’s kind of a lunch dead zone it’s probably best that this opened instead of yet another Subway.

There’s More To Love At Nixtamalito Than Tacos

To anyone who says there’s no good Mexican food downtown (or in NYC…or anywhere outside of some shack in the back of a gas station in California), I would say you should go out of your way to eat at Nixtamalito. Or if you get called for jury duty at least you can look forward to a torta come lunch time. I’d gone when they first opened and ended up ordering tacos which were good and all, but I wanted to try some of the other items on the menu that you can’t readily find downtown.
